I have an article which I want to restrict access to. The Plan which can access it I go into
"Contents which access rights depend on this plan:" and select the article in the list.
like
"Root/Cat1/Article"

This works great and when the article is accessed directly the user is requested to login or subscribe. The problem is that I have a blog view for the "Cat1" and a user who is not logged in or a subscriber to the plan cant access the "Cat1" blog view.

It protects the entire output of the article. This includes any view as it's using the content triggers so it's not specific to view. I recommend only protecting the Read More part of the article, which should allow it to display in blog view with a link to read the rest of the article that takes the user to the subscription page. You can configure this within CBSubs > Settings > Integrations > Content/Extensions. Ensure your article has a Read More break in it as well.
